That looks SIIIICK! I have white tricoat as well, its beautiful in person!! Your dealer (sales person) should add your email to the GMC order updates, but I didn't have much luck checking that. I also tried chatting with the website once I had a VIN # but they didn't always help. The sales person I had would email every Monday AM with an update or if he didn't have one, I wouldn't get an email. Once it's being built it does move pretty quickly IMO besides the ready to ship part that's the "it could be days or weeks" weird waiting period. Allocations mean they are allowed to place that order and GM is ready to accept it I guess? That's the best way I can describe it, it's like a dating game where both "like" each other for the order lol. Not all dealers get allocations for specific builds so they could be waiting weeks before GM is ready to accept the order.
